Dumas emerges from the quiet intersection of red clay roads and the persistent, low-slung horizon of the northern Mississippi landscape. It lies 27.3 miles southwest of Corinth, MS (from Corinth, MS: bearing 222°T), and is situated 8.7 miles southeast of Ripley. Clear Creek winds its way through the periphery, its narrow, shaded bed cutting a path through the dense thickets and pastures that define the immediate surroundings. To the west, the Sadler Hills rise with a subtle, muted authority, their silhouettes blurring into the haze of late afternoon. Dumas Lake sits nearby, a still body of water that reflects the shifting colors of the sky, offering a mirror to the clouds that drift over the fields.
